Charleston Historic City Market & Sweet Treats Tour
Sweet treats and Southern charm in historic Charleston
Welcome to the Charleston Historic City Market & Sweet Treats Tour, a delicious journey through the heart of one of America’s most charming cities. Your adventure begins on Meeting Street, surrounded by colorful architecture, centuries-old buildings, and the unmistakable character of the Holy City. We’ll kick things off with a Southern favorite, warm beignets dusted with powdered sugar. It’s the perfect introduction to Charleston’s love of indulgent comfort food before setting off to explore downtown.
From there, we’ll make our way toward the famous Charleston City Market, one of the city’s most lively and historic destinations. As we explore the surrounding streets, your guide will share stories about Charleston’s past, distinctive architecture, and the people and traditions that have shaped the city.
Next, we’ll dive into a true taste of the South with classic pecan pralines. Sweet, buttery, and packed with pecans, these iconic confections have become synonymous with Southern candy shops and make for an irresistible stop along our route.
As we continue through the historic Market area, you’ll have time to take in the sights, sounds, and energy of downtown Charleston. Your guide will point out notable landmarks and share stories that bring the city’s fascinating history and culture to life.
Of course, no Charleston food adventure would be complete without biscuits. Our next stop features handmade Southern biscuits, giving you a chance to experience one of the region’s most beloved culinary traditions while learning more about Lowcountry food and culture.
From the Market, we’ll stroll toward East Bay Street and Charleston’s beautiful French Quarter. Along the way, you’ll discover picturesque streets, historic buildings, and another decadent dessert from one of downtown’s favorite sweet spots.
We’ll finish our Charleston Historic City Market & Sweet Treats Tour at the iconic Pineapple Fountain in Waterfront Park. With views of Charleston Harbor, beautiful waterfront scenery, and one of the city’s most recognizable landmarks as our backdrop, it’s the perfect place to wrap up our adventure. From warm beignets and Southern pralines to biscuits and other sweet treats, this tour brings together Charleston’s food, history, architecture, and unmistakable Southern charm in one delicious walking experience.
